    They are all merch food, and they are imperfect, but all the numbers on these items are primes.

    I started on this collection a year ago. I wanted to collect something fun, but since I am only a casual and occasional player that doesn't have a ton of funds, just a decent amount that is enough for my needs, it had to be something affordable and realistic.

    This is how the idea of looking for items with only prime values was born. I decided to see if it's possible and how often I will find such items. So it was also a research of sorts. I didn't go looking for the items. I didn't farm for them on purpose. Otherwise I probably would find much more.

    I found all the items "naturally", either during a regular gameplay or by farming for Nick items. It is farming, but with a different purpose.😋 It also added a fun component of anticipation in the low areas, where usually nothing of the value would drop.

    Anyways, I did notice several curious things. First, the collection doesn't have scythe or staff items. In scythe or staff I couldn't find combination of all odd numbers, not to mention all primes. Not sure about scythe, but it is probably impossible in a staff. I wonder why, though. Maybe I am wrong.

    Another interesting thing is, and this is something that you probably noticed, that in most cases the gold value is even. Odd gold values are less common. But not all odd numbers are obviously primes. Here's the list of primes if you are curious. I cut the numbers starting from 700, because they are no items like this in the game.     I can only share couple of experiments I did and shared on this thread. Maybe you should read other replies there as well, since people shared their own observations about favor.

    Anyways, according to the two experiments, at least outwardly there are signs when you are already in the instance that the favor is being activated and that it ends. The statues change form, and you can also get a weapon that you can get only when there is favor. And as you can see in the video, I was in the instance for 2 hours already before the favor was activated.

    It doesn't necessarily mean that the appearance of the statues is tied to the drop rate, but it is a pretty solid indication that the game does know how to change things while already in the instance, like dropping Silver Edge that drops only during favor.

    If you have an account where you didn't get Silver Edge yet, maybe you can do another experience and wait at the same spot until the favor ends and then try to invoke the Silver Vaettir. But chances are that it won't appear.
